Can dentist repair a broken tooth?
Dentists can assess and fix a broken tooth by using fillings, crowns or bridges depending on the state of the damage. They can also provide temporary solutions like smoothing sharp edges and relieving pain. How to get rid of tooth infection?
If you have a tooth infection, it is urgent that you seek professional help. Swelling, pain, and pus are common signs and should be taken seriously. Home remedies such as salt water mouthwashes may offer temporary relief but only a dentist can accurately diagnose the problem and provide appropriate treatment.
